SMOKE ALARM
In Surrey, a middle-aged couple who had seen the last of their children leave
the nest rarely went up to the top floor of their house where their children had
had their rooms. One day, the mother noticed an odd chirping noise coming from
the top floor and, scared it was some horrible creepy crawly, she went and got
her husband. The husband, not the most courageous of men, crept slowly up the
stairs and searched all the rooms for the source of the noise, but he couldn't
work out where it was coming from. The next day, the husband called in an exterminator.
The exterminator arrived and after some fruitless searching, suddenly worked out
what the noise must be. He went downstairs and informed the couple that the batteries
in their smoke alarm needed changing.
